本文推荐五大顶尖开源数据分析可视化工具,深入解析其特点与优势,助力用户探索开源数据分析可视化利器,提高数据分析效率。
本文目录导读:
随着大数据时代的到来,数据分析与可视化工具在各个领域都发挥着越来越重要的作用,开源数据分析可视化工具因其成本优势、功能丰富、高度定制化等特点,受到了广大开发者和企业的高度关注,本文将为您推荐五大顶尖开源数据分析可视化工具,并对其特点进行深度解析。
Tableau Public
Tableau Public是一款功能强大的开源数据分析可视化工具,用户可以轻松地创建图表、仪表板等可视化作品,并通过Web分享给他人,以下是Tableau Public的几个特点:
1、易于上手:Tableau Public的操作界面简洁明了,用户只需拖拽数据即可生成图表。
2、丰富的可视化类型:支持柱状图、折线图、散点图、地图等多种图表类型。
图片来源于网络,如有侵权联系删除
3、高度定制化:用户可以根据自己的需求调整图表样式、颜色、布局等。
4、数据连接丰富:支持连接各种数据源,如Excel、CSV、数据库等。
D3.js
D3.js是一款基于Web标准的数据驱动可视化库,通过操作DOM元素实现数据可视化,以下是D3.js的几个特点:
1、强大的数据绑定功能:将数据与DOM元素进行绑定,实现数据与视觉的同步更新。
2、丰富的可视化组件:支持各种图表类型,如柱状图、折线图、饼图、树状图等。
3、高度定制化:用户可以自定义图表样式、动画效果等。
4、良好的跨平台性:D3.js可以在各种浏览器和移动设备上运行。
ECharts
ECharts是一款基于JavaScript的数据可视化库,广泛应用于各种Web应用,以下是ECharts的几个特点:
图片来源于网络,如有侵权联系删除
1、简洁的API:ECharts提供了丰富的图表类型和配置项,用户可以轻松实现各种数据可视化需求。
2、良好的性能:ECharts采用Canvas和SVG两种渲染方式,保证了良好的性能。
3、丰富的插件:ECharts拥有丰富的插件,如地图、力导向图、热力图等。
4、社区支持:ECharts拥有庞大的社区,用户可以在这里找到各种教程和解决方案。
Highcharts
Highcharts是一款功能强大的JavaScript图表库,广泛应用于各种Web应用,以下是Highcharts的几个特点:
1、丰富的图表类型:支持柱状图、折线图、饼图、地图等多种图表类型。
2、高度定制化:用户可以自定义图表样式、颜色、布局等。
3、良好的性能:Highcharts采用Canvas和SVG两种渲染方式,保证了良好的性能。
图片来源于网络,如有侵权联系删除
4、丰富的插件:Highcharts拥有丰富的插件,如地图、股票图、时间轴等。
Plotly.js
Plotly.js是一款基于JavaScript的数据可视化库,支持各种图表类型,如柱状图、折线图、散点图、地图等,以下是Plotly.js的几个特点:
1、易于上手:Plotly.js提供了丰富的示例和教程,用户可以快速上手。
2、高度定制化:用户可以自定义图表样式、颜色、布局等。
3、丰富的图表类型:支持柱状图、折线图、散点图、地图等多种图表类型。
4、良好的社区支持:Plotly.js拥有庞大的社区,用户可以在这里找到各种教程和解决方案。
开源数据分析可视化工具在各个领域都发挥着越来越重要的作用,本文推荐的五大工具各具特色,用户可以根据自己的需求选择合适的工具,希望本文对您有所帮助。
评论列表